Civil Carpenter
Saber Power Services, LLC, (SPS) located in Houston, TX is a nationally recognized full service, EPC, specialty engineering, procurement, construction and testing and commissioning company specializing in complex medium and high voltage electrical infrastructure in North America.
The Civil Carpenter will support the construction and maintenance of high voltage substations and related infrastructure by performing skilled carpentry work. This role requires experience working with concrete forms, structural woodwork, and general site preparation. The ideal candidate will have a strong safety mindset, the ability to work in physically demanding environments, and experience in utility-scale or industrial civil construction.
Key Responsibilities:
•Build, assemble, and install wood or metal forms for concrete foundations, footings, walls, and equipment pads at substations and utility sites.
•Cut, shape, fasten lumber and other materials using hand and power tools.
•Assist in setting forms to grade and layout from construction drawings or verbal instruction.
•Work alongside civil crews in trenching, backfilling, rebar placement, and concrete pouring.
•Interpret blueprints, construction plans, and job specifications.
•Maintain tools and equipment, ensuring proper use and storage.
•Adhere to safety procedures and regulatory compliance at all times.
•Assist in site prep, fencing, embedded steel installation, and other general construction activities as needed.
•Coordinate with civil superintendents, foremen, and field crews to ensure high-quality construction execution.
